In 2020-2021, 1,360 people earned their degree in computational science, making the major the 224th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, computational science gra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$69,024 and had an average of $22,500 in loans still to pay off.

Across New Jersey, there were 6 computational science gra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 4 computational science graduates with average earnings and debt of $61,237 and $0 respectively.

For this year’s “Most Well Attended Computational Science Major in New Jersey for a Master’s” ranking, we looked at 2 colleges that offer a degree in computational science. This ranking identifies schools that graduate the most students in computational science.

Drew University
Madison, New Jersey

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Drew University. It ranked #1 on our 2023 Most Well Attended Computational Science Major in New Jersey for a Master’s list. Drew is a small school located in Madison, New Jersey that handed out 4 masters’s computational science degrees in 2020-2021.

The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 3.9%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%. The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 88%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year.
